Reports have emerged that Princess Eugenie has reportedly cut off contact with her father Prince Andrew after spending Christmas at Sandringham with the Royal Family rather than her parents in Windsor

Fresh claims have surfaced suggesting Andrew and Fergie’s younger daughter Princess Eugenie has “severed all ties” with her father amid ongoing revelations about the former’s links to Jeffrey Epstein.

An insider disclosed that following her decision to spend the festive season with the Royal Family instead of her parents at Windsor, Eugenie allegedly refuses all communication with her father, with the source stating: “There is no contact at all, nothing. It’s Brooklyn Beckham level – she has completely cut him off.”

Former BBC Royal correspondent Jennie Bond suggests the previously tight-knit family unit is now fractured, as Andrew and Fergie’s ties to the convicted paedophile continue to strain family bonds. The former prince has consistently denied any allegations against him.

Speaking to the Mirror, Jennie explained: “Through thick and thin, through lurid headlines, sickening allegations and embarrassing revelations, the York family – as they were – have stuck together. Andrew and Fergie were the “bestest friends” and their girls were staunchly loyal to them. But now, it seems, everything has changed.

“The happiest divorced couple in the world are apparently going their separate ways – and at least one of their daughters is questioning whether she can maintain a relationship with her disgraced father.”

Jennie suggests that Beatrice and Eugenie’s decision to spend Christmas with the Royal family at Sandringham, while Andrew and Fergie celebrated alone in Windsor, revealed their true loyalties, reports the Mirror.

“Only they know what is truly going on, but let’s look at the evidence,” she proposed. “It’s extremely telling that both Eugenie and Beatrice chose to spend Christmas with the rest of the royal family at Sandringham rather than support their parents in their isolation. That must have been very hurtful for Andrew and Sarah: their daughters were showing the world exactly where their loyalties lie.”

Regarding Eugenie allegedly severing ties with her father, Jennie points out that the princess’s career and charity work may have influenced her moral compass, particularly given the serious allegations against her disgraced father.

Jennie elaborated: “For Eugenie, things are even more complicated because she is such an ardent campaigner against slavery. And yet her father has been involved with a man who trafficked sex slaves – and Andrew has not apologised to those women. I imagine she feels her own integrity is at stake.”

“You have to feel for both Beatrice and Eugenie in all this,” Jennie expressed. “They have both been so fiercely defensive of their mother – especially during her cancer treatment. But both women now have their own families and busy lives away from Andrew and Sarah. And perhaps that is where they feel somewhat shielded from the relentless torrent of damaging headlines.”

As Andrew prepares to relocate from Windsor to the Sandringham estate imminently, Jennie suspects his Royal exile is virtually complete.

She commented: “For Andrew, an estrangement from either of his daughters will be a bitter blow. His family was pretty much all he had left after all that has happened. Now he’s looking more isolated than ever. Family rifts are incredibly complex and hurtful, but sometimes time can heal them. For now, though, it seems that Eugenie is set on keeping her distance from her father and living her own life.”
